Indian billionaire Lakshmi Mittal-linked company, Gentex Merchants Pvt Ltd, has bought a 31,860 square feet bungalow on APJ Abdul Kalam Road (formerly Aurangzeb Road) in Lutyens’ Delhi for Rs 310 crore, Moneycontrol reported, quoting people aware of the matter. The deal is being termed as the costliest transaction of 2025 in Delhi so far. The Mittal-linked firm is based in Mumbai. Mittal already owns a bungalow on Prithviraj Road in Lutyens' Delhi.

Rs 310 crore Bungalow

The bungalow measures 3,540 square yards, or 31,860 square feet. When computed on per square yard, the deal translated to Rs 8.75 lakh per square yard. According to the registration documents, the deal was registered in June 2025. The buyer paid a stamp duty of Rs 21.70 crore for the transaction.
